H.R.8050: Israeli Annexation Non-Recognition Act

Bill Summary

Israeli Annexation Non-Recognition Act This bill prohibits a federal department or agency from recognizing, or implying recognition of, any claim by Israel of sovereignty over any part of the occupied West Bank in violation of international humanitarian law or customary international law.
